John Tatlock (c1841-1909) of Baird and Tatlock

1897 The Baird and Tatlock business was split in two. John Tatlock continued the business in Glasgow and Edinburgh on his own account under the style or firm of Baird and Tatlock...'[1]

1901 Living at 13 Parkgrove Terrace, Glasgow: John Tatlock (age 60 born Glasgow), Chemical Dealer. With his wife Hannah their five children.[2]

1909 July 18th. Died.[3].
